Combining Bottom-Up and Top-Down Visual Mechanisms for Color Constancy Under Varying Illumination

Multi-illuminant-based color constancy (MCC) is quite a challenging task. In this paper, we proposed a novel model motivated by the bottom-up and top-down mechanisms of human visual system (HVS) to estimate the spatially varying illumination in a scene.
